The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ission , Ilorin Zonal Office has arraigned two suspected Internet fraudsters before a Kwara State High Court sitting in Ilorin.

One of the charges reads: “That you Johnson Opeyemi Okuselu sometime in April 2019 or thereabout at Ilorin, Kwara State within the jurisdiction of this honourable court attempted to commit an offence by pretending to be one Blessed Saviour, representing yourself to be a white woman who is capable of providing job in United States of America to one Omni Guzman as contained in your email conversation done through your Gmail account, contrary to section 95 and 321 of the penal code law and...
